I managed to score a bunch of LiPo prismatic cells very cheap, and intend on putting them together for use as a powerwall. The cells are Sanyo UPF3976108, they are rated at 3880 mAh each.

They are in sets of 2 in parallel and I am unable to separate without damage, so i am planning on making modules that are 13S2P, like this:


image_bstwbr.jpg



I plan on connecting the cells with 2 x 1/8w resister legs which should fuse ataround 10amp.

I am currently running a home server, that needs to run 24/7, so will initially just use it for that, it only draws 200W at the moment.

I plan on building a firebox, so that each 13s2p battery is isolated from the next one, and to contain it in case it catches fire.
 
I finally took delivery of my batteries, now comes the disassembly and testing of each cell. I get limited spare time, so it's gonna take me a while. I think I have enough to make a 15kWh battery, but time will tell (I am sure there are some bad / damaged cells)
